一、基础安全审计工具的必要性
在VPS云服务器环境中,Linux系统的安全审计工具是防御体系的第一道防线。据统计,未配置审计工具的服务器遭受攻击的概率比配置完善的系统高出73%。基础工具如auditd(Linux审计框架)能够实时监控文件访问、系统调用和用户操作,这些数据对于事后追溯安全事件至关重要。对于云服务器用户而言,特别需要关注SSH登录审计、特权命令执行记录等关键指标。如何确保这些基础工具既能满足合规要求,又不会过度消耗系统资源?这需要根据业务负载进行精细化配置,设置合理的日志轮转策略和存储周期。
二、入侵检测系统的集成方案
进阶的安全审计需要部署专业的入侵检测系统(IDS),如OSSEC或AIDE。这些工具通过建立文件完整性数据库,能够及时发现VPS上的异常文件变更。对于云服务器环境,特别推荐采用分布式架构的Wazuh方案,它不仅能监控单个Linux实例,还能集中管理多个VPS节点的安全状态。实际部署时需要注意基线扫描频率的设置——过于频繁会影响性能,间隔太长则可能错过关键攻击窗口。测试数据显示,结合实时监控与每日全盘扫描的混合模式,可在性能与安全性间取得最佳平衡。
三、日志分析与可视化实践
有效的安全审计离不开日志分析工具链。ELK Stack(Elasticsearch+Logstash+Kibana)是目前处理Linux服务器日志的黄金组合,特别适合需要长期存储审计记录的VPS用户。通过定制化的Kibana仪表板,管理员可以直观查看暴力破解尝试、异常进程活动等安全事件。值得注意的是,云服务器环境下的日志收集需要考虑网络带宽消耗,建议采用压缩传输和增量同步技术。对于中小规模VPS,轻量级的GoAccess工具也能提供实时的Web访问审计,且内存占用不到50MB。
四、容器环境下的特殊审计需求
随着容器技术在VPS上的普及,传统的Linux审计工具需要适配新的运行时环境。Falco作为CNCF孵化的开源项目,专门针对容器提供了行为监控能力,能够检测异常的容器逃逸、特权升级等攻击。在Docker或Kubernetes环境中部署时,需要特别注意审计规则与编排系统的兼容性。对比测试显示,结合Linux内核的eBPF技术,容器审计的性能损耗可以控制在5%以内,这对于资源受限的云服务器尤为重要。
五、合规性审计的自动化实现
对于需要满足PCI DSS、ISO27001等标准的业务,Linux系统的合规审计工具不可或缺。OpenSCAP提供了2000+条针对各类标准的检查规则,能够自动验证VPS的配置是否符合安全基线。实际操作中,建议将审计任务集成到CI/CD流程,在每次系统更新后自动执行检查。云服务器用户还应该特别关注CIS Benchmark的实施方案,这些针对公有云环境优化的检查项,能有效弥补传统工具在云安全方面的盲区。
六、安全审计数据的智能分析
现代安全审计正朝着智能化方向发展,机器学习算法能够从海量Linux日志中发现潜在威胁。对于资源充足的VPS,可以部署TensorFlow Security等框架建立异常检测模型。需要注意的是,云服务器上的AI审计需要考虑计算资源分配,推荐采用在线学习而非批量训练的模式。实践表明,结合规则引擎与机器学习的安全分析系统,误报率可比纯规则方案降低40%,这对于人力有限的中小企业尤为宝贵。